#b29e88 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b29e88 is composed of 69.8% red, 62%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.2%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 31.4 degrees, a saturation of 21.4% and a lightness of 61.6%. #b29e88 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#653d11.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#b29e88 color description : Dark grayish orange.

#b29e88 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b29e88 has RGB values of R:178, G:158,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.24,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11705992.

Shades and Tints of #b29e88

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7f5f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b29e88

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39d97 is the less saturated color, while #fda23d is the most saturated one.
